Title:
Effect of peripheral benzodiazepine receptor (PBR/TSPO) ligands on opening of Ca2+-induced pore and phosphorylation of 3.5-kDa polypeptide in rat brain mitochondria - PubMed
Description:
The effect of nanomolar concentrations of PBR/TSPO ligands--Ro 5-4864, PK11195, and PPIX--on Ca2+-induced permeability transition pore (PTP) opening in isolated rat brain mitochondria was investigated. PBR/TSPO agonist Ro 5-4864 (100 nM) and endogenous ligand PPIX (1 microM) were shown to stimulate …
